Public bug reported:

lp:maas-images downloads all the bootloaders MAAS needs and puts them in
the MAAS stream at images.maas.io. It does this on an AMD64 host for all
architectures. For ARM64 and PPC64 it must generate the bootloader using
grub-mkimage.

Since the release of 2.02-2ubuntu8.3 grub-mkimage fails if the prefix
isn't specified with -p. Previously I did not have to specify -p to use
the default.

Prefix not specified (use the -p option).
Usage: grub-mkimage [OPTION...] [OPTION]... [MODULES]
Try 'grub-mkimage --help' or 'grub-mkimage --usage' for more information.
